Neos Global Search is partnering with an innovative, multi-million investment fund looking for a calibre addition to its core lending investment team. A pivotal role at an incredibly exciting time in the company's life. We are looking to speak with the top 5% of real estate and investment professionals to lead transactions and crucially, to influence long-term portfolio strategy.
Responsibilities
- Working within the core investment team, key deliverables include:
- Develop and manage a portfolio of debt and equity investments
- Lead on project development and development of business cases for strategically significant projects
- Report to the SLT on investment propositions and pricing, ROI, NPV and identifying risks and mitigation strategies
- Cultivate strong working relationships with a range of key partners including the business advisory community, investors and rainmakers in the industry
- Critically analyse business cases, assessing risks and performing gap, sensitivity and scenario analysis
Qualifications
- The successful individual will have the following background and experience:
- Capability to build relationships across all levels internally as well as client and stakeholder management
- Demonstrable background in leading real estate lending deals from end-to-end
